Finite time singularities in a class of hydrodynamic models.

Models of inviscid incompressible fluid are considered, with the kinetic energy (i.e., the Lagrangian functional) taking the form L approximately integral k(alpha)/vk/2dk in 3D Fourier representation, where alpha is a constant, 0<alpha<1. Hydrodynamic Singularities

The equations of hydrodynamics are nonlinear partial differential equations, so they include the possibility of forming singularities in finite time. This means that hydrodynamic fields become infinite or at least non-smooth at points, lines, or even fractal objects. Finite Time Singularities for a Class of Generalized Surface Quasi-geostrophic Equations

We propose and study a class of generalized surface quasi-geostrophic equations. We show that in the inviscid case certain radial solutions develop gradient blow-up in finite time. In the critical dissipative case, the equations are globally well-posed with arbitrary H1 initial data.
